- Düsseldorf University Hospital (UKD) is the largest hospital in the
state capital and one of the most important medical centers in North
Rhine-Westphalia. The 9,300 employees at UKD and its subsidiaries are
committed to treating over 45,000 inpatients and 270,000 outpatients
every year. The UKD stands for international excellence in patient
care, research and teaching, as well as for innovative and safe
diagnostics, therapy and prevention. Patients benefit from the
intensive interdisciplinary cooperation between the 60 clinics and
institutes. The particular strength of the University Hospital is the
close integration of clinical and research work for the safe
application of new methods. Tomorrow's medicine is being created at
the UKD. Every day. The Institute of Pathology of the University

end of the project on August 31, 2027. In the consortial ENDOFERT
project on endometriosis funded by the BMBF, a sub-project is
dedicated to spatial transcriptomics. Technologies such as COSMX
(Nanostring), Xenium (10x Genomics) or CODEX assays are used. In
addition, scripts will also be developed using open source tools
(QuPath, lmageJ etc.). The project analyzes the microenvironment of
endometriosis, which will be compared with previous experience in the
field of carcinogenesis. Integration with the Bio-lnformatics Core
Unit and international network partners also enables rapid access to
the topic. The instrumental equipment offers excellent starting
conditions due to the acquired digital tissue microarray platform and
the GPU expansion of the HPC infrastructure at the Düsseldorf site.
